What is Metis (METIS)?

Metis (METIS) is an evolving multi-network ecosystem, originally built as an Ethereum Layer 2 scaling solution and now expanding into a unified platform for decentralized AI and high-performance applications.

  1. It's a dual-network ecosystem comprising Andromeda for secure settlement and Hyperion for AI-optimized execution.

  2. The project has pivoted to be AI-native, focusing on infrastructure for decentralized AI agents and a machine economy.

  3. The METIS token powers the unified system, serving as gas for AI inference, governance, and staking.

1. Evolving Architecture: From L2 to Multi-Network

Metis began as an Ethereum Layer 2 using Optimistic Rollup technology to provide faster, cheaper transactions. It has since evolved into a broader ecosystem powered by its modular Metis SDK, a toolkit for building custom execution layers. Its core structure now features two native, interoperable chains: Andromeda, a general-purpose settlement layer for secure dApps, and Hyperion, a parallelized execution layer optimized for high-throughput use cases like AI and gaming (Metis). This design allows for scalable compute on Hyperion with trusted coordination on Andromeda without relying on third-party bridges.

2. AI-Native Pivot and the "ReGenesis"

A major strategic shift has positioned Metis as infrastructure for the convergence of blockchain and artificial intelligence. This vision, termed "ReGenesis," unifies several systems under one economic model: Metis for settlement, LazAI for decentralized AI agents, ZKM for verification, and GOAT for Bitcoin liquidity (Elena Sinelnikova). The goal is to create a "machine economy" where AI agents can execute continuously and transact value autonomously, with blockchain ensuring verifiable data ownership and alignment.

3. Token Utility and Governance

The METIS token is the lifeblood of this interconnected ecosystem. Its utility has expanded from paying Layer 2 transaction fees to becoming the native gas token for AI inference and agent execution on networks like LazAI. It is also used for staking and community governance, which is designed to be driven by forum dialogue and contribution rather than mere token voting (Metis).
